Pretty good cover, however:

- No Only for Nintendo logos as game was released on multiple non-Nintendo platforms.
- Front image is bit grainy (not too bad but maybe not quite site quality.
- 3 typos: adorage, fonfusion and exinction = Adorable (with capital A), confusion and extinction.
- Legal text box needs correct info.
- It needs the SNS code: SNS P LE
- It needs the correct barcode
- Some tinkering so title logos are no so close to edges (front one 5mm lower (by building the purple area bigger and the one on the back moved 5-10 mm right).
- Gray bar should have 3 Sunsoft logos.
- Needs 1 Psygnosis logo somewhere suitable.
- Screenshots should not normally have black borders around the image inside the white borders... but in this case I think it's OK (altough real cover does not have those).
